Location

Portrush Atlantic Hotel is centrally located in the bustling town of Portrush, overlooking the majestic Atlantic Ocean. This prime location allows guests to explore local attractions such as Dunluce Castle and the UNESCO-listed Giant's Causeway easily. With its proximity to top golf courses like Royal Portrush, where The Open Championship will be held in 2025, the hotel is a strategic base for golf enthusiasts.

Golfing Opportunities

The Portrush Atlantic Hotel is situated near nine remarkable golf courses, making it a premier destination for golf lovers. Royal Portrush, rated 12th in the world by Golf Magazine, offers challenging links golf experiences. Guests can also enjoy Castlerock Golf Club, which features two unique 18-hole courses designed to test all skill levels.

Questions of the users
About Portrush Atlantic Hotel
Is there parking available at the hotel?
10 March 2024
A small free-to-use car park is located behind the hotel and operates on a first-come, first-served basis. Additional on-street public parking is available in front of the hotel.
Are pets allowed in the hotel?
5 April 2024
Only service animals for medical or health reasons are permitted inside the hotel. Pets are not allowed.
What transportation options are available for reaching nearby beaches?
20 February 2024
There is no shuttle service; however, the closest beaches, East Strand and West Strand, can be reached within a 5 to 10-minute walk. For further travel, public trains, buses, and taxis are available.
Is there an elevator in the hotel for easy access to different floors?
15 January 2025
Yes, the hotel features a lift located in the lobby area, providing access to all floors.
How is breakfast currently being served at the hotel?
30 March 2024
Breakfast is served at your table, and guests can book a time slot depending on availability. The buffet option is no longer available.
